Output 3eec7153a000a469e52e63d87856ea7b267f3e58bcbd0640b0d9baf87433b3d9:2

value
46257736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6544caf5636b4b10ab448fa2a95eb856fe831f0b OP_EQUAL
address
3AvUaj6fufTSGNKCXp9hivJL1tXA4hUbCw
transaction
3eec7153a000a469e52e63d87856ea7b267f3e58bcbd0640b0d9baf87433b3d9
spent
true